The Challenge

Complex Infrastructure Asset Management Requirements

A state Department of Transportation faced significant challenges in maintaining accurate records of their extensive infrastructure assets across 28 facilities statewide. The organization needed to achieve full GASB 34 compliance while managing a diverse portfolio of bridges, roads, heavy equipment, vehicles, and facilities.

Existing asset records were fragmented across multiple legacy systems, with inconsistent data quality and incomplete depreciation schedules. The DOT required a comprehensive solution to establish a single source of truth for all infrastructure assets while meeting strict governmental accounting standards.

Our Solution

Comprehensive GASB-Compliant Infrastructure Inventory

We deployed a specialized team with governmental accounting expertise to conduct a complete infrastructure asset inventory across all 28 DOT facilities, implementing GASB 34 compliant processes and systems.

Statewide Physical Verification

Conducted comprehensive physical verification of all infrastructure assets across 28 facilities, including bridges, roads, equipment, vehicles, and buildings using GPS-enabled mobile technology.

GASB 34 Classification

Properly classified all infrastructure assets according to GASB 34 requirements, establishing appropriate depreciation schedules and useful life estimates for each asset category.

Data Consolidation

Consolidated asset data from 7 legacy systems into a single, standardized database with complete asset histories, acquisition dates, costs, and condition assessments.

Asset Tagging System

Implemented durable asset tagging system with weather-resistant tags for outdoor infrastructure and equipment, enabling efficient future audits and maintenance tracking.

Regulatory Reporting

Developed comprehensive reporting framework aligned with state audit requirements, providing detailed asset registers, depreciation schedules, and compliance documentation.

Staff Training

Provided comprehensive training to DOT staff on asset management best practices, GASB compliance requirements, and ongoing maintenance of the asset register.

Results Achieved

Measurable Impact and Compliance Success

100% GASB 34 Compliance

Achieved full compliance with GASB 34 infrastructure reporting requirements, passing state audit with zero findings related to asset management.

87,500+ Assets Verified

Completed comprehensive inventory of all infrastructure assets including 2,400 bridges, 18,500 road segments, 3,200 vehicles, and 63,400 equipment items.

$2.8B Asset Value Verified

Verified and documented total infrastructure asset value of $2.8 billion with complete acquisition histories and depreciation schedules.

$47M in Corrections

Identified $47 million in asset value corrections, including $23M in unrecorded assets and $24M in retired assets still on books.
